Today’s Must-Read

Vanity Fair’s oral history of Motown, which even tracked down charm-school owner Maxine Powell, who was charged, as she says, with teaching the label’s artists about “being gracious and classy, because classy will turn the heads of kings and queens.” [Vanity Fair]
